SOME FACTS The Buffalo City Municipality was established in 2000 through the amalgamation of the previous coastal and inland transitional authorities. It consists of a number of settlements including the urban core of East London and its extended suburbs, the second largest township in South Africa (Mdantsane), the historically significant King William s Town as well as the provincial administrative capital of Bhisho. A large number of rural villages also fall within its area of jurisdiction. Buffalo City covers an area of about 2,700 square kilometres and is the sixth largest local authority in South Africa measured by population. The region has one of South Africa s most diverse populations, closely reflecting the country s demographics. While the home language of the majority of residents is isixhosa, there are

substantial minorities who speak either English or Afrikaans. With over 300 days of sunshine annually, Buffalo City enjoys a moderate subtropical climate that favours an active outdoor lifestyle, allowing residents and visitors to engage in a wide variety of recreational pursuits throughout the year. Buffalo City has 68km of pristine coastline that includes 10 tidal estuaries, 14 excellent beaches, a number of sites of great anthropological interest as well as endless opportunities for leisure and relaxation. The developmental aspirations and successes of Buffalo City were acknowledged by national government when it was classified as a metropolitan municipality in 2012.

05 BE INSPIRED BY OUR LIBERATION ICONS Steve Biko is recognised as one of South Africa s greatest liberation icons, alongside fellow Eastern Cape leaders Nelson Mandela, Walter Sisulu and Raymond Mhlaba. His remarkable legacy lives on in the Steve Biko Garden of Remembrance and the Steve Biko Centre, in Ginsberg, King William s Town. Be sure to also visit the Bhisho massacre and Egerton memorials, The Wall of Fame in Dimbaza and the Mxenge family graves. 06 SPEND A DAY AT THE RACES The East London Racing Circuit (previously the Prince George circuit) hosted the South African Grand Prix on three separate occasions and still attracts large crowds on race days. Attend any of our regular meets to experience the thrill of blaring engines, death-defying speeds and more than a few cut-throat motoring manoeuvres! EL Grand Prix Circuit 043 736 4023/4

07 MARVEL AT OUR NATURAL HISTORY ARTEFACTS The East London Museum curates three of the international science community s most prized artefacts: the prehistoric coelacanth, a 40 000 year old humanoid skull and the world s oldest human trace fossil footprints, dating back an incredible 124 000 years. 09 VISIT SOUTH AFRICA S OLDEST AQUARIUM The very first such facility built in South Africa, the East London Aquarium continues to delight with its unique and eclectic collections and fish tank displays, seal shows and penguin colony. Don t forget to take a stroll out over the Indian Ocean on our whale watching deck. East London Aquarium, Esplanade 043 705 2637 Open daily from 9h00 to 17h00. 11 HUG A HIPPO! Arguably the most famous hippo in the world, Huberta, enjoys pride of place at the Amathole Museum in King William s Town. Learn all about her amazing journey to Buffalo City, and don t forget to check out this excellent museum s other impressive claim to fame: the second largest mammal collection in South Africa. 12 MEET SOME AMAZING ANIMALS The East London Zoo boasts over 300 animals, comprising 43 mammal, 14 reptile, 26 bird and nine primate species. Be awed by our large predators, including tigers, white and brown lions and a jaguar, and delight in our eclectic bird collection. The zoo is also home to the endangered African wild dog and the equally rare sungazer lizard, which has been put on the Red List of Threatened Species. 16 MARVEL AT EXQUISITE VICTORIAN ARCHITECTURE Named after King William IV of England, King William s Town boasts many exquisite examples of Victorian architecture at its most impressive, including numerous churches, monuments and military buildings that reflect this area s unique British and German heritage. 20 ENJOY A SUNSET CRUISE IN SOUTH AFRICA S ONLY RIVER PORT The Port of East London is a small but dynamic port with an exciting waterfront development named for one of our most famous residents, Marjorie Courtenay-Latimer. Harbour and opensea cruises are piloted daily, on demand, offering visitors a unique opportunity to frolic with the playful and inquisitive dolphin pods that frequent the harbour mouth. 21 FOLLOW IN THE FOOTSTEPS OF GIANTS The historic Healdtown, just 140km from the city centre, is an important stop-over on any history or cultural tour of the province. Having educated the likes of Nelson Mandela, Govan Mbeki and Robert Sobukwe, this important heritage site has been newly renovated to restore it for future generations. 26 CATCH A CRICKET GAME Buffalo Park is an excellent cricket ground which has hosted numerous international matches. The smallest ground in South Africa, spectators have a uniquely intimate experience of the game and are able to interact closely with players on the pitch. A must-visit if you re a fan of the game! 28 SURVEY SOME SAN ART Beautiful San art sites exist at numerous locations just a short drive outside the city. Most of these sites are on private farms, and viewings must be pre-arranged, but farm owners are very accommodating and knowledgeable about the cultural treasures on their doorstep.
